Steps to make Setsubun: Golden Ratio for Hand-Rolled Sushi & Sushi Rice:
  1. [Vinegar mix] Put everything in a pan and turn on the heat to medium. Stir until the sugar and salt has dissolved and the mix is transparent.
  2. Cook the rice with a little less water than usual. I don't have a sushi rice tub, so I just transfer the cooked rice to a bowl. Add the vinegar mix and mix.
  3. Place the fillings on dishes, and then just roll and eat.
  4. [Fillings] Roll whatever you like, such as shrimp & avocado; tuna mayo & daikon radish sprouts; shiso & umeboshi & cucumber; fresh tuna & avocado
  5. The accompaniments that come in the sashimi packs can also be used as fillings, or just pour over dressing and eat like a salad.
